About the Role & Work Environment
Grounded in the vision of equality enshrined in the UN Charter, UN Women works tirelessly for the elimination of discrimination against women and girls. The Internal Audit Service (IAS) provides independent, objective assurance on the adequacy and effectiveness of governance arrangements, risk management, and controls globally. Under the supervision of the Chief of IAS, the Internal Audit Intern will play a pivotal role in developing a technology-driven Internal Audit Risk Assessment. This position offers a unique blend of financial oversight and cutting-edge data analytics within an inspiring, multicultural environment.
Duties and Responsibilities
- Assist the Internal Audit Specialist with the identification, extraction, and cleaning of data sources using Power Query.
- Build comprehensive data models by creating relationships between tables, calculated columns, and metadata organization.
- Develop and design highly interactive PowerBI dashboards, incorporating visual components like charts, maps, and drill-downs.
- Test and validate dashboard numbers against source systems and gather team feedback for continuous improvement.
- Support risk-based end-to-end audits for performance, compliance, and project management by designing data analytics and AI-supported testing approaches.
- Perform trend analyses and develop compelling visual narratives that enhance overall assurance and advisory work.
Eligibility Criteria & Qualifications
- Educational Status: Must be enrolled in a graduate school programme, in the final academic year of a Bachelor's degree, enrolled in a postgraduate professional traineeship, OR have graduated within the last two years.
- Field of Study: University studies in any related field, but strict experience with data analytics and PowerBI is explicitly required.
- Technical Skills: Demonstrated ability to build PowerBI dashboards, utilize Artificial Intelligence to automate processes, and use the Microsoft Office suite.
- Language Proficiency: Excellent written and oral communication skills in English are strictly required.
- Core Competencies: Must possess due professional care, a creative problem-solving mindset, and an energetic, self-starting attitude capable of managing strict deadlines.
Remuneration & Conditions
- Stipend: Interns who are not receiving financial support from other sources (such as universities or institutions) will receive a stipend from UN Women to partially subsidize basic living costs for the duration of the internship.
- Required Documentation: If selected, you must provide proof of enrollment in a valid health insurance plan in New York, proof of school enrollment or degree, a scanned copy of your passport/national ID, and a valid visa.
